15 smartest dog breeds, according to science
It goes without saying that all dogs are adorable, but some breeds are a little goofier than others. so when it comes to obedience and training, which dogs are the leaders of the pack?
Psychologist & professor Stanley coren surveyed 200 dog-obedience judges to find the smartest dog breeds. here are the 15 dogs that he says are best in show when it comes to intelligence.
HappyBorder/Getty Images
1. BORDER COLLIE
According to coren, these dogs are able to learn a new command in under five seconds and follow it at least 95 percent of the time.

2. Poodle
Second place on coren's list of smartest pups, these hypoallergenic dogs are also great family pets.

3. German shepherd
There's a reason why these guys make great crime-fighting pals-they're obedient and alert (and handsome, too).
4. Golden retriever
The ultimate family-friendly dog, these pooches are loyal, whip smart and very patient.

5. Doberman pinscher
Playful and fun-loving, this breed is easy to train and fiercely loyal.

7. Labrador retriever
The most popular dog breed in america is also one of the smartest. great with families, these guys are loving and loyal.

8. Papillon
named after the french word for "butterfly" (just look at those sweet, pointed ears), this toy breed is intelligent, energetic and friendly.

10. australian cattle dog
no wonder these canines are such excellent work dogs. this breed makes great companions thanks to their obedience, loyalty and productive nature.

12. miniature schnauzer
Full of energy, these friendly pups are fast learners and sociable (and they have the best mustaches).

13. english
springer spaniel
affectionate, athletic and attentive, these tail-waggers were bred as hunting dogs.

14. belgian tervuren
ideal watchdogs, these pooches are highly trainable and have boundless energy.

15. schipperke
from the belgian region of flanders, this breed is curious, confident and clever.
